Structural foundation repair services address issues related to the stability and integrity of a building’s foundation. These services typically involve assessing the current condition of the foundation, identifying areas of damage or movement, and implementing appropriate solutions to restore stability. Common repair methods may include underpinning, piering, leveling, and crack injection, all aimed at correcting foundation settlement, shifting, or cracking. The goal is to ensure the structure remains safe, level, and secure, preventing further deterioration that could lead to costly repairs or safety hazards.
Foundation problems often stem from various causes such as soil settlement, water damage, poor construction practices, or natural shifting over time. These issues can manifest as uneven floors, cracked walls, sticking doors or windows, and visible cracks in the foundation or exterior walls. Addressing these problems early with professional foundation repair services can prevent more severe structural damage and preserve the property's value. Proper repair solutions help stabilize the building and mitigate the risk of future issues caused by ongoing soil movement or moisture intrusion.

The overview below groups typical Structural Foundation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Iroquois County, IL.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Foundation Repair Cost - The typical cost for foundation repair services can range from $2,000 to $7,000, depending on the extent of damage and the repair method used. Minor cracks may cost closer to $2,000, while major underpinning could exceed $7,000.
Crack Repair Expenses - Repairing foundation cracks generally falls within the $500 to $2,500 range. Small surface cracks tend to be on the lower end, whereas large or structural cracks may require more extensive work and higher costs.
Piering and Underpinning - The cost for installing piers or underpinning systems typically ranges from $3,000 to $10,000. The total depends on the number of piers needed and the foundation's size and complexity.
Soil Stabilization Costs - Soil stabilization or reinforcement services usually cost between $1,500 and $5,000. Costs vary based on soil conditions and the amount of stabilization material required around the foundation.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are common signs of a foundation problem? Signs include visible cracks in walls or floors, uneven flooring, doors or windows that stick, and gaps around window frames.
How long does foundation repair typically take? The duration varies based on the extent of damage, but most repairs can be completed within a few days to a week.
Are foundation repairs disruptive to my home? Some repair methods may involve minimal disturbance, while others might require temporary access to certain areas; a local contractor can provide specific details.
What causes foundation issues in Iroquois County, IL? Common causes include soil movement, moisture changes, poor drainage, and tree roots exerting pressure on the foundation.
